Department of Computer Engineering and Automation, Federal University of Rio Grande do Norte, Campus Universitário 59078-900, Natal, Brazil.
Sensors (Basel). 2012;12(1):806-38. doi: 10.3390/s120100806. Epub 2012 Jan 12.
Wireless Sensor Networks (WSN) currently represent the best candidate to be adopted as the communication solution for the last mile connection in process control and monitoring applications in industrial environments. Most of these applications have stringent dependability (reliability and availability) requirements, as a system failure may result in economic losses, put people in danger or lead to environmental damages. Among the different type of faults that can lead to a system failure, permanent faults on network devices have a major impact. They can hamper communications over long periods of time and consequently disturb, or even disable, control algorithms. The lack of a structured approach enabling the evaluation of permanent faults, prevents system designers to optimize decisions that minimize these occurrences. In this work we propose a methodology based on an automatic generation of a fault tree to evaluate the reliability and availability of Wireless Sensor Networks, when permanent faults occur on network devices. The proposal supports any topology, different levels of redundancy, network reconfigurations, criticality of devices and arbitrary failure conditions. The proposed methodology is particularly suitable for the design and validation of Wireless Sensor Networks when trying to optimize its reliability and availability requirements.
无线传感器网络(WSN)目前是作为工业环境中过程控制和监测应用的最后一英里连接的通信解决方案的最佳选择。这些应用中的大多数都有严格的可靠性(可靠性和可用性)要求,因为系统故障可能导致经济损失、人员处于危险之中或导致环境破坏。在可能导致系统故障的不同类型的故障中,网络设备的永久性故障影响最大。它们可能会长时间阻碍通信,从而干扰甚至使控制算法失效。缺乏一种能够评估永久性故障的结构化方法,使得系统设计人员无法做出最小化这些故障发生的优化决策。在这项工作中,我们提出了一种基于故障树自动生成的方法,用于评估当网络设备发生永久性故障时无线传感器网络的可靠性和可用性。该提案支持任何拓扑结构、不同级别的冗余、网络重新配置、设备的关键性以及任意的故障条件。当试图优化其可靠性和可用性要求时,所提出的方法特别适用于无线传感器网络的设计和验证。